Subject: [patch] mac80211: silence NULL dereference warning
Date: Tue, 27 Nov 2012 20:31:19 +0300 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20121127173119.GC1059@elgon.mountain> (raw)
Smatch complains that we could dereference skb later in the function.
It's probably unlikely, but we may as well return here and avoid it.
Signed-off-by: Dan Carpenter <dan.carpenter@oracle.com>
diff --git a/net/mac80211/rx.c b/net/mac80211/rx.c
index ec15a49..d923058 100644
--- a/net/mac80211/rx.c
+++ b/net/mac80211/rx.c
@@ -49,7 +49,7 @@ static struct sk_buff *remove_monitor_info(struct ieee80211_local *local,
/* driver bug */
WARN_ON(1);
dev_kfree_skb(skb);
- skb = NULL;
+ return NULL;
}
}
